In retrospect, perhaps it wasn't a great idea to enlist Vitaly Borkalitus as this program's new head of marketing, social media and customer service. Admittedly, i was aware of his prior history of threatening / doxing / stalking persons who'd publicly complained about his previous online activities in the eyeglass trade, but I honestly believed he'd turned over a new leaf. Regrettably, after his recent appearance in the New York Times (I think this is this 6th item in the past decade), I have come to understand that his conflict resolution methods do not reflect the values of this show. I would like to offer a complete and total apology to everyone whose credit card details he's shared and if you were amongst the 20 or so people he sent dead rats to, I am truly sorry.  When he said his favorite Met was Dave Kingman during the job interview, I just presumed he liked free swingers (and who doesn't).
